The Comparative Study On The Influence Of Different Position Of INDIBA On The Flexibility Of The Hamstring Muscle

Purpose: By collecting and analyzing the statistics of the change of the hamstring muscles activity,this thesis is to determine whether hyperthermia can improve the flexibility of the hamstring muscles or not.Which type of hyperthermia can improve the flexibility of the hamstring muscles better.In addition,it is necessary to observe the relationship between body flexibility and temperature,and the relationship between body flexibility and muscle thickness.Therefore,it provides a theoretical basis for reducing the probability of muscle injury for the athletes,and also provides a reference for the athletes to choose the method of flexibility training.Methods: The literature review method,experimental method,mathematical statistics method and comparative analysis method are the main research methods used in this paper.The comparative experimental study of prone hyperthermia and standing hyperthermia is carried out in this paper.The 36-34-year-old subjects with no waist and leg pain,no damage to bones,muscles and nerves of the legs,and a active straight leg elevation test of less than 80 were included in the study.They were randomly divided a prone hyperthermia group,a standing hyperthermia group,and a blank group,each group consisting of 12 people.By comparing the experimental factors of the three groups of subjects,the activity of the hamstring muscles,the temperature of the hamstring muscles,and the muscle thickness of the hamstring muscles were collected.The purpose of this thesis is to determine whether hyperthermia can improve the flexibility of the hamstring muscles by collecting and analyzing the statistics of the change of the hamstring muscles activity,the hamstring muscles temperature,and the hamstring muscles thickness.Which type of hyperthermia can improve the flexibility of the hamstring muscles and more effectively reduce the probability of injury to the hamstring muscles.In addition,it is necessary to observe the relationship between body flexibility and temperature,and the relationship between body flexibility and muscle thickness.Conclusions:1.Prone hyperthermia can improve the flexibility of the hamstring muscles,and the effectiveness can be maintained for at least 1 hour.2.Standing hyperthermia can improve the flexibility of the hamstring muscles,and the effectiveness can be maintained for at least 1 hour.3.Contrast effect of hyperthermia within 1 hour,the effect of prone hyperthermia is more obvious than that of standing hyperthermia.4.The improvement of flexibility of the hamstring muscles is related to changes in the temperature of the hamstring muscles and the thickness of the hamstring muscles.All in all,through the research of this thesis,Deep Thermometer INDIBA can help improve the flexibility of the hamstring muscles in the warm and comfortable way,no muscle pull pain,especially for the inconvenience before the competition.It is also necessary to improve the flexibility of the hamstring muscles by warming the muscles in a short period of time for the players.In addition,this study also found that the Deep Thermometer INDIBA for the hamstring muscles in the prone position,compared with the standing position,will improve the activity of the hamstring muscles faster and better,and increase the range of motion of the lower limbs.That is to say,if conditions permit,the flexibility of the hamstring muscles can be improved by selecting the prone hyperthermia as much as possible.Suggestions: In addition to traditional stretching methods,such as static stretching and dynamic stretching,a comfortable and effective thermotherapy can also be used to improve the flexibility of the hamstring muscles.It is found in this paper that INDIBA has obvious effect on improving the flexibility of the hamstring muscles.Especially the hyperthermia in prone position can significantly improve the flexibility of the hamstring muscles.So for the people with sports injury in the waist and leg,it is inconvenient to improve the flexibility of the posterior femoral muscle group by means of stretching,especially for the athletes who are about to enter the competition,the improvement of the flexibility of the hamstring muscles has the real-time and urgent requirements.At this time,According to the patient needs,the deep thermostat INDIBA hyperthermia therapy can be chose.
